Note: The FFI 98+ SS hoods ARE NOT a EXACT REPLICA OF OEM, but the FFI 93-97 SS hoods ARE

Their customer service is excellent. They are now shipping their hoods in better packaging which protects the corners and edges better. I just ordered my second 93-97 SS Hood from them, and the finish of this one is better then the one I got last year. The gelcoat is perfect.

The issues with fitment are usually because of the many adjustments that can be made on the front fenders, and hood stops.
